Why Electrical Fixtures Matter in Jacksboro Homes and Businesses
Functionality Meets Aesthetics
Electrical fixtures bridge the gap between raw utility and design expression. In kitchens, under-cabinet lights illuminate countertops for safer food preparation. In living rooms, dimmable chandeliers create inviting ambience. In commercial buildings, high-bay LED fixtures enhance visibility, reduce eye strain, and highlight merchandise. HEP ensures each fixture not only looks impressive but also delivers dependable, code-compliant performance day after day.
Energy Efficiency and Cost Control
Jacksboro’s temperature swings can strain HVAC systems, making energy-efficient lighting and fan solutions more important than ever. Modern LED and smart-controlled fixtures installed by HEP consume a fraction of the electricity used by older incandescent or fluorescent options. Lower wattage equals reduced utility bills, meaning property owners gain long-term savings alongside enhanced comfort.
Safety and Compliance
Faulty, loose, or outdated fixtures can pose fire hazards and electrical shock risks. HEP’s electricians rigorously test wiring, confirm proper grounding, and verify that fixtures are bonded and rated for the intended environment—especially crucial in moisture-prone areas such as bathrooms, laundry rooms, and outdoor patios. Meeting National Electrical Code (NEC) requirements and Jacksboro municipal regulations safeguards occupants and preserves property value.

The HEP Electrical Fixture Installation Process
A methodical approach, honed through years of disciplined service delivery, underpins every HEP electrical fixtures project in Jacksboro.
-
Consultation and Assessment
- Evaluate current wiring conditions, panel capacity, and fixture placement
- Discuss design objectives, lighting levels, and energy-saving goals
- Identify any aging or noncompliant wiring needing remediation
-
Fixture Selection Support
- Recommend fixtures rated for humidity, vibration, or exterior exposure as needed
- Provide lumens and wattage calculations to ensure desired brightness
- Match aesthetics with existing interior or exterior décor
-
Planning and Scheduling
- Obtain necessary permits and coordinate inspections with local authorities
- Sequence work to minimize disruption, especially in occupied homes or active workplaces
- Confirm safety protocols for ladder use, power shutdowns, and debris containment
-
Expert Installation
- Secure mounting boxes to joists or masonry substrates for enduring stability
- Terminate conductors with torque-specified connectors and insulated bushings
- Utilize arc-fault or ground-fault interrupters (AF/GFIs) where mandated
- Program smart fixtures or integrate with building automation systems
-
Testing and Verification
- Measure voltage, amperage, and fixture load to prevent circuit overload
- Calibrate dimmer ranges to avoid flicker and premature LED degradation
- Validate weatherproofing gaskets on exterior units against moisture ingress
-
Client Orientation and Documentation
- Demonstrate control functions, bulb replacement techniques, and maintenance intervals
- Supply warranty papers, compliance certificates, and updated electrical schematics
- Advise on optimal usage patterns to extend fixture life and maintain efficiency
Navigating Local Codes and Permitting in Jacksboro
Electrical regulations exist to protect residents and ensure sustainable infrastructure. Jacksboro adheres to the NEC and supplements it with region-specific amendments, particularly concerning wind load ratings for exterior fixtures and humidity protection in certain zoning districts. HEP’s electricians maintain current licensing and stay abreast of code revisions issued by the city’s Building Inspections department.
Key compliance checkpoints include:
- Proper labeling of conductor gauges and breaker capacities
- Mandatory tamper-resistant receptacles in residential areas
- Dark-sky friendly luminaire requirements in designated zones to mitigate light pollution
- Load calculations that cap circuit utilization at 80% for continuous fixtures

Maintenance and Repair: Extending Fixture Lifespans
Even the best fixtures require periodic attention. Dust accumulation, minor wiring fatigue, and wear on mechanical components such as fan bearings can degrade performance over time. HEP’s maintenance plans for Jacksboro clients typically include:
- Scheduled cleaning of lenses, louvers, and blades
- Torque checks on mounting hardware to eliminate wobble and noise
- Thermal imaging scans to detect overheating conductors before failure
- Re-programming smart controls to reflect seasonal daylight changes
When an unexpected outage occurs, HEP’s diagnostic process pinpoints root-cause issues—whether that be a failed driver, tripped breaker, or degraded splice—so repairs restore full operation without repeat visits.

Lighting Design Principles Embraced by HEP
Effective lighting stems from three foundational principles: ambient, task, and accent illumination. HEP designs each project to balance these layers, ensuring rooms are neither under-lit nor over-lit.
- Ambient: Uniform light delivered by ceiling-mounted fixtures or recessed cans
- Task: Higher-intensity light focused on work surfaces such as desks or kitchen islands
- Accent: Directional or low-level light that adds depth and visual interest to art, collectibles, or architectural elements
